smutch I. \ˈsməch\ noun or smouch \ˈsmüch, ˈsmau̇ch\ (-es) Etymology: probably irregular from smudge (I) 1. : a soiling mark or trace : dirty spot : smudge 2. : a corrupting or polluting influence or effect : blot 3. : smut, soot, grime II. transitive verb or smouch \“\ (-ed/-ing/-es) 1. : to make black or dirty (as with soot) : smudge 2. : defile, sully, taint |
